The Duke of York speaks about his links to Jeffrey Epstein; Sri Lanka votes
The Duke of York, the second son of Queen Elizabeth, has spoken to the BBC about his links with disgraced financier Jeffrey Epstein, who took his own life in August.
Also in the programme: Sri Lankans head to the polls today in the first election since more than 250 people were killed in multiple suicide attacks.
And fires continue to rage on much of Australia's eastern coast.
Joining Julian Worricker to discuss these and other issues are Alex von Tunzelmann, British historian and film scriptwriter; and Giles Kenningham, founder of the Trafalgar Strategy political consultancy based in London and a director of communications for the UK Conservative Party’s general election campaign in 2015.
